Concrete Issues & Repair Insights in Shreveport

High humidity and warm temperatures keep the ground moist for months at a time, softening subgrade material beneath driveways and patios. Clay-rich soils are common across much of the region. They expand when wet and shrink when dry, and that movement pushes slabs out of alignment. Pool deck sections that sink along the coping edge are a frequent issue, creating both a trip hazard and a drainage problem. Because saturated clay holds water against the underside of slabs, foam leveling has become the preferred repair method. It fills gaps without adding weight to already-soft soil.

What Is Slab Jacking?

How slab jacking works for Shreveport homeowners.

Slab jacking lifts settled concrete back into place by pumping material beneath the slab through small drilled holes. The two main approaches are mudjacking (cement slurry) and polyurethane foam injection. Most residential slab jacking jobs cost $3 to $10 per square foot and can be completed in a few hours. Because the original slab stays in place, there's no demolition, no haul-away, and far less disruption to your property.

How Much Does Slab Jacking Cost in Shreveport?

What to expect when budgeting for slab jacking in Shreveport, LA.

Slab Jacking in Shreveport typically costs $3 to $10 per square foot, or $500 to $2,500 for a typical residential project. The exact price depends on the slab size, the amount of settlement, and how easy it is to access the area.

Slab Jacking estimate range in Shreveport: roughly $3 to $10 per sq ft, or about $500 to $2,500 for many residential jobs.

These are general estimates, not fixed quotes for Shreveport. Final pricing depends on slab size, settlement depth, access, and method selection.

In Shreveport, a single slab repair often costs $300 to $700. Larger projects covering multiple slabs or a full driveway can run $1,200 to $3,500.

Polyurethane foam injection tends to cost a bit more than traditional mudjacking, but it cures faster and puts less weight on the soil underneath. Request itemized quotes so you can compare contractors on an apples-to-apples basis.

What to Look for in a Slab Jacking Contractor

On-Site Estimates

A reliable slab jacking contractor will visit your Shreveport property before giving you a price. Phone or email quotes are less accurate because they can't account for soil conditions, slab access, or the extent of settlement.

Written Contracts

Before any work begins, get a written contract that spells out the scope, materials, timeline, price, and warranty terms. Verbal agreements leave too much room for misunderstanding.

Approach to Soil Issues

Ask each contractor how they plan to address the root cause of the settlement, not just lift the slab. The best slab jacking providers in Shreveport will explain what caused the sinking and what steps they take to prevent it from recurring.

Timeline and Access

Find out how long the repair will take and when you can use the slab again. Most jobs take a few hours, but cure times differ between mudjacking (24-48 hours) and foam injection (15-30 minutes).
